What is Hyperbolic Stretching?

Hyperbolic stretching is a fitness program developed by Alex Larsson, designed to improve flexibility and muscle strength. The program is based on a series of dynamic stretches intended to activate the muscle’s survival reflex, leading to greater flexibility and strength. Unlike static stretching, which involves holding a stretch alex larsson hyperbolic stretching for a prolonged period, hyperbolic stretching incorporates movement to enhance muscle engagement and flexibility.

The Promised Benefits

  1. Increased Flexibility: The primary claim of hyperbolic stretching is that it significantly improves flexibility. The dynamic movements are designed to target the muscle fibers responsible for flexibility, promising noticeable improvements within weeks.
  2. Enhanced Muscle Strength: By engaging muscles dynamically, the program purportedly boosts overall muscle strength. This is because dynamic stretching not only stretches the muscles but also strengthens them by improving muscle control and coordination.
  3. Improved Athletic Performance: Hyperbolic stretching is also marketed towards athletes, claiming that enhanced flexibility and strength lead to better performance in various sports.
  4. Convenience: The program is often praised for its convenience, requiring minimal equipment and time commitment. This makes it accessible for individuals with busy schedules.

Critical Perspectives

Despite the positive feedback, some reviews raise concerns about the efficacy and safety of hyperbolic stretching.

  • Skepticism About Claims: Critics argue that the promised results may be exaggerated and that individual results can vary significantly. While some people may experience rapid improvements, others might not see the same benefits.
  • Safety Concerns: Some fitness experts caution that the dynamic nature of the stretches could lead to injuries if not performed correctly. Proper technique and gradual progression are crucial to avoid strains or sprains.
